Electric Power Development Co. Ltd
Electric Power Development Co., Ltd. operates as electric utility company in Japan. It develops and operates hydroelectric power plants with total owned capacity of 8,560 MW; wind power with total owned capacity of 485 MW; geothermal power with total owned capacity of 38 MW; thermal power with total owned capacity of 8,810 MW; solar; biomass; and nuclear business. Equity Growth Attribution
This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Electric Power Development Co. Ltd's equity between the two most recent reporting periods.
Equity Growth Insights
- From 2024 to 2025, total equity changed from 1,215,920,000,000 to 1,336,031,000,000, a change of 120,111,000,000 (9.9%).
- Net income of 92,469,000,000 contributed positively to equity growth.
- Dividend payments of 19,210,000,000 reduced retained earnings.
- Other factors increased equity by 46,852,000,000.
